يتم الآن عرض مستندات Apigee Edge.
انتقِل إلى مستندات
Apigee X. معلومات
استخدِم واجهة برمجة التطبيقات /metrics/events للحصول على جميع الأحداث في مؤسسة خلال فترة زمنية محددة. تتضمن قائمة الأحداث جميع التنبيهات التي يرصدها Edge.
تعرض واجهة برمجة التطبيقات تلقائيًا جميع الأحداث للساعة السابقة.
يمكنك استخدام مَعلمتَي طلب البحث from
وto
لتحديد مدة مختلفة.
تتوافق قيم مَعلمة طلب البحث from
وto
مع التنسيقات التالية:
now
(بالتوقيت المحلي الحالي)- تحدّد السمة
-<value><unit>
وقتًا في الماضي (يُرجى ملاحظة الواصلة البادئة):<value>
- عدد صحيح<unit>
– وحدة زمنية من:s, sec, second, m, min, minute, h, hr, hour, d, day
- تاريخ بتنسيق ISO على النحو التالي:
yyyy-mm-ddThh:mm:ssZ
yyyy-mm-ddThh:mm:ss+00:00
مثلاً:
now
- -
1h
-10min
2019-05-13T14:04:00+00:00
يجب استخدام مَعلمة طلب البحث org
فقط. يعرض طلب البيانات من واجهة برمجة التطبيقات التالي
جميع الأحداث في المؤسسة myorg
خلال الـ 12 ساعة السابقة:
curl -H "Authorization: Bearer $ACCESS_TOKEN" \ "https://apimonitoring.enterprise.apigee.com/metrics/events?org=myorg&from=-12h&to=now"
اضبط $ACCESS_TOKEN
على رمز الدخول عبر OAuth 2.0، كما هو موضَّح في الحصول على رمز دخول OAuth 2.0. للحصول على معلومات عن خيارات curl
المستخدَمة في هذا المثال، اطّلِع على استخدام curl.
تتيح واجهة برمجة التطبيقات هذه معلَمات طلب البحث الاختيارية التالية:
الاسم | الوصف | تلقائي |
---|---|---|
from
|
بداية الفترة الزمنية التي يجب جلب التنبيهات المتعلقة بها. وتكون القيمة التلقائية هي الوقت الحالي مطروحًا منه ساعة واحدة. اطّلِع على الوصف أعلاه حول إعداد هذه المَعلمة. | أقل من ساعة واحدة |
to
|
نهاية الفترة الزمنية التي يجب جلب التنبيهات خلالها. وتكون القيمة التلقائية هي الوقت الحالي. اطّلِع على الوصف أعلاه حول إعداد هذه المَعلمة. | الآن |
alertId
|
فلترة نتائج سجلّ التنبيه حسب رقم تعريف تعريف التنبيه المحدّد. | جميع أرقام تعريف التنبيه |
env
|
فلترة الأحداث حسب البيئة المحدّدة. | جميع البيئات |
name
|
فلترة الأحداث حسب اسم التنبيه المحدّد. | جميع أسماء التنبيهات |
region
|
يمكنك فلترة الأحداث حسب المنطقة المحدّدة. | كل المناطق |
type
|
يمكنك فلترة الأحداث حسب النوع المحدّد: alert .
|
جميع الأنواع |